Introduction To AI And Machine Learning In Software Engineering

Machines that can be taught to think and learn just like humans are called artificially intelligent. Machine learning is an AI subfield that relies on algorithms to build its models and then uses those models to make predictions or judgements based on new data. In software engineering, AI and ML are transforming traditional processes, enhancing automation, and enabling developers to create smarter, more efficient applications.

Predictive Analytics And Maintenance

AI enables predictive analytics in software engineering, predicting potential failures or bugs before they occur. This proactive approach helps developers anticipate maintenance needs, optimize resource allocation, and improve overall software reliability. Companies like IBM and Microsoft are leveraging AI to develop predictive maintenance models that minimize downtime and enhance user experience.

Personalization And User Experience

Machine learning algorithms are powering personalized user experiences in software applications. By analyzing user behaviour and preferences, AI can recommend relevant content, tailor interfaces, and predict user actions, thereby enhancing engagement and satisfaction. Companies in e-commerce, social media, and content delivery platforms extensively use AI-driven personalization to improve user retention and conversion rates.

Natural Language Processing (NLP) And Conversational Interfaces

NLP, a branch of AI, enables software systems to understand and respond to human language. Software engineering has seen the rise of AI applications like chatbots and virtual assistants, which employ natural language processing (NLP) to automate interactions, increase user accessibility, and offer customer assistance. Platforms like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ant showcase the potential of AI-driven conversational interfaces in transforming how users interact with software applications.

Challenges And Considerations

While the benefits of AI and ML in software engineering are evident, several challenges must be addressed:

Data Quality And Bias: AI models heavily depend on quality and unbiased data for accurate predictions and decisions. Ensuring data integrity and addressing biases in training datasets are critical challenges.

Complexity And Interpretability: Deep learning models, often used in AI applications, are complex and lack interpretability. Understanding how AI algorithms arrive at decisions is essential for transparency and trust.

Ethical And Legal Concerns: The use of AI in software engineering raises ethical questions regarding privacy, data security, and algorithmic fairness. Regulations and guidelines are evolving to address these concerns and promote responsible AI deployment.

Skill Gaps And Training: Adopting AI and ML technologies requires specialized skills and knowledge. In order for software development teams to make the most of new technologies, it is essential to address skill shortages through education and training.
